Output ebec5b1e15a44e2bfef9c7dc9fe8c8fae53ffdfea49ffaadb78c129df43e61f8:10

value
119675
script pubkey
OP_0 OP_PUSHBYTES_32 875ca40c36bde079c1f23a54344bfb699bc584189186339c60243f8ef527b9e9
address
bc1qsaw2grpkhhs8ns0j8f2rgjlmdxdutpqcjxrr88rqyslcaaf8h85smsphlu
transaction
ebec5b1e15a44e2bfef9c7dc9fe8c8fae53ffdfea49ffaadb78c129df43e61f8
confirmations
123
spent
true